Ray Dalio advocates for choosing proven classics over new trends

Renowned investor Ray Dalio has expressed his preference for opting for enduring classics rather than the latest trends in entertainment.
In a recent tweet, Dalio shared his opinion on decision-making, suggesting that selecting the ''great over the new'' is a wiser approach.
His perspective highlights a principle that transcends entertainment, reflecting a broader philosophy in decision-making and choice.
Dalio, founder of Bridgewater Associates, often shares insights on principles and priorities, encouraging thoughtful and calculated decision-making.
